A bit time-consuming as you have to put layers of … WebStep 7: Get the Roof Curving Prepped. So I will be using 1" foam board for the roof. It is 61" wide so I had to cut a 13" strip out of an additional board to cover the width (1st pic) Obviously the foam would most likely snap on the tight curves, so I have to make a few cuts to get it ready for the bend. WebJan 31, 2024 · The foam board insulation skirting is the most popular skirting used by many professionals. It is an affordable way to insulate the bottom of your RV and you will only need to have a couple of boards and some foam spray.
